Latin

Etymology

Perfect active participle of assequor.

Participle

assecūtus (feminine assecūta, neuter assecūtum); first/second-declension participle

  1. having followed, pursued
  2. having overtaken
  3. having achieved

Declension

First/second-declension adjective.
